Say a modal verb used to express ability or inability in the present.
Say a modal verb used to express general ability or inability in the past.
Say a/some modal verb/s used to express specific ability or inability in the past.
Say a modal verb used to express ability or lack of ability in the future.
Say a modal verb used to ask for permission in the present and in informal situations.
Say a modal verb used to ask for permission in the present in formal situations.
Say a modal verb used to ask for permission in the present in quite formal situations.
Say a modal verb used to express that someone has permission to do something.
Say a modal verb used to express certainty about something in the present.
Say a modal verb to express, in the present, that something is very probable.
Say two modal verbs to express a possibility quite remote in the present.
Say a modal verb to express that something is impossible in the present.
Say a modal verb to express obligation when the authority comes from the person who is speaking.
Say a modal verb to express an obligation related to rules and regulations.
Say a modal verb to express necessity to do something.
Say a modal verb to express an obligation in the past.
Say three modal verbs to express lack of obligation in the future o in the present.
Say two modal verbs to express lack of obligation in the past.
Say a modal verb to express prohibition in the present.
